Nitrogen dioxide and sulphur dioxide have some properties in common. Which property is shown by one of these compounds, but not by the other?
Is a reducing agent.
Is soluble in water.
Is used as a food preservative.
Forms ‘acid rain’.
To solve this problem, we need to analyze the properties of nitrogen dioxide (NO) and sulphur dioxide (SO).Let's examine each option:Option 1: Is a reducing agent.• Both NO and SO can act as reducing agents under certain conditions.Option 2: Is soluble in water.• Both NO and SO are soluble in water.Option 3: Is used as a food preservative.• SO is commonly used as a food preservative due to its antimicrobial properties.• NO is not used as a food preservative.Option 4: Forms ‘acid rain’.• Both NO and SO contribute to acid rain formation.Therefore, the property that is shown by one of these compounds, but not by the other, is:Option 3: Is used as a food preservative.Thus, the correct answer is Option 3.
